At Thu, 25 Jan 2001, DeeDee wrote: > >I am 10 weeks pregnant and have had nausea/vomiting for 4 straight >weeks. I have lost 8 pounds in the last 2 weeks. I cannot eat very >many things without them coming back up. Cheese and crackers stay down, >though. :) > >I have tried Phenergan tablets, Phenergan suppositories, and now the >doctor has prescribed Zofran. Is Zofran safe during pregnancy? I assume >that he would not have prescribed it if it were harmful. > >By the way, I had a vaginal ultrasound today. We saw the baby with a >heartbeat of 174. We are so excited!! The biggest problem with Zofran is its cost. It is a Pregnancy Category "B" drug. The risk of anomalies is very remote.
